About the Tour

Gjirokastra's limestone tower-houses rise from the hillside like a fortified city from another era, and the lives lived within them are just as extraordinary as the architecture. On this walking tour, you'll hear the stories of four remarkable people born in this UNESCO World Heritage city – a guerrilla fighter, a novelist, a pasha, and a pioneering feminist writer. You'll also discover how Albania's communist dictatorship cast a long shadow over all of them.

The tour starts at Çerçiz Topulli Square, named for the Albanian patriot who led a band of fighters against Ottoman rule in the early 1900s and died in chains rather than surrender. From there, you'll climb through the old bazaar district, past the Obelisk that commemorates Gjirokastra's first illegal Albanian-language school, and along Ismail Kadare Street, named for the city's most celebrated novelist. You'll stop at Kadare's childhood home – the very house he immortalized in Chronicle in Stone – before reaching the Skerduli House, a 19th-century tower-house with 64 windows, four Turkish baths, and a wedding room of carved pomegranate motifs.

You'll also visit the house museum of Musine Kokalari, Albania's first female writer and co-founder of the Social Democratic Party, who spent decades in prison and internal exile after publicly defending democracy in open court. The tour ends at Gjirokastra Castle, where the views over the Drino valley reveal the ruins of ancient Antigonea, and where an American spy plane that made an emergency landing in 1957 sits on permanent display.

On this tour, you'll also have a chance to:

  • Learn how Çerçiz Topulli and just seven fighters held off 200 Ottoman soldiers at the Battle of Mashkullore
  • Explore the Skerduli House, a private tower-house with authentic Ottoman-era furnishings still in place
  • Hear why the Ethnographic Museum remains one of Albania's most controversial cultural sites
  • Follow Kadare's career from socialist-realist pressures in Moscow to political asylum in Paris
  • Discover the Bektashi Order, a mystical Sufi tradition that counts Gjirokastra among its historic heartlands
  • Uncover Ali Pasha Tepelena's buried treasure – and the flooded Greek excavation that made headlines in 2010
